Map Service for Engineering & Trading is located in Giza Governorate, Egypt on شارع دمشق متفرع من شارع, سوريا. Map Service for Engineering & Trading is rated 5 out of 5 in the category air filter supplier in Egypt.
Address
شارع دمشق متفرع من شارع, سوريا